Sarah Palin won't be getting the Islander fan votes

According to the Philadelphia Inquirer, Alaska Gov. Sarah Palin was about to jog around Philly in a New York Rangers jersey with "Palin 08" on the back.

Thanks to a run-in with two (presumably) Republicans in a hotel elevator, she wound up switching jerseys with a woman and instead wore a Donovan McNabb jersey.
